Output 20d9089ad09714c17e5f4821219eda2a3a4cf3c98f9bbafed670e30af3b9e707:30

value
1084944025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224594243f9dddd86830e1b8ea9c6823d7957fed OP_EQUAL
address
34pEFUdspwNuFUQD3Fvs8ZXvQBGAixo33A
transaction
20d9089ad09714c17e5f4821219eda2a3a4cf3c98f9bbafed670e30af3b9e707
spent
true